A lively
satire of the pomposity of the dance world is well paired with a contemporary work that buys into all the cliches of contemporary dance – to mesmerising effectIn Cacti a live string quartet and 16 dancers perform to a sonorous orchestral soundtrack. Each moves on their own gleaming ivory tile: they laugh hysterically, pull manic faces, or weep in despair and strike dramatic poses like silly Greek statues.
Potted cacti are also wheeled out. Some are round and bulbous,others oversized and phallic, each plant held aloft with hushed respect as if a scarce artefact. A magnified voice, or reverberating on stage,asks: “What does it mean?”Continue reading...
